Karanbir Singh wrote: > On 06/21/2011 11:48 PM, Les Mikesell wrote: >> make that choice, which is why I think the choice should be opt-out, not >> in. It may be a matter of faith one way or another, but I think there > > A vast majority of these updates are not Security related, they are the > BA / EA variety, and if there is a security issue - we can always push > those packages into the regular /5/updates/ repo. > > quite a few people run private repo store's and they might not even come > across any of the CR stuff; so major security issues *should* go into > the regular /5/updates in an either and/or with CR > > - KB If it goes into updates, there is no need to have it in the CR repo as well since CR will just be like optional repo "updates2".
